my trouble codes where
po171 = Fuel Trim System Lean Bank 1


po133 = HO2S Slow Response Bank 1 Sensor 1

po505 = Idle Control System Malfunction

i changed the 02 sensor, cleaned the IAC
put some injector cleaner in the tank

truck still smokes black smoke under heavy acceleration, and seems to backfire when at a light or idleing

truck currently gets 8~9mpg

heads have been reworked about 500miles ago.

Bank one is in front of the cat as posted above. On my '00 it is about 6 inches in front of the cat. The previous owner may have discarded it. If that is the case reinstall one. Otherwise it will perform as it does now until you do change or reinstall one.
